Japan facial injectables market size reached USD 442.2 Million in 2025. Looking forward, IMARC Group expects the market to reach USD 971.3 Million by 2034, exhibiting a growth rate (CAGR) of 9.14% during 2026-2034. The increasing demand for non-surgical treatments over invasive surgical procedures on account of their several benefits, like lower risk, shorter recovery time, and reduced cost, is driving the market.

Facial injectables, often referred to as dermal fillers or wrinkle relaxers, have revolutionized the field of cosmetic enhancement. These non-surgical treatments offer a quick and effective way to rejuvenate the face, restoring a youthful appearance without the need for invasive surgery. Dermal fillers, typically composed of hyaluronic acid or other safe substances, are injected into specific areas of the face to add volume, smooth wrinkles, and enhance contours. They can plump up lips, soften lines, and restore lost facial volume, providing natural-looking results that can last for several months to a year. On the other hand, wrinkle relaxers work by temporarily paralyzing the underlying muscles responsible for facial wrinkles, smoothing out fine lines, and preventing the formation of new ones. This procedure is particularly effective for treating dynamic wrinkles caused by repetitive facial expressions. Facial injectables are administered by trained professionals, and the treatments are relatively quick with minimal downtime, making them a popular choice for those seeking to refresh their appearance without the risks and recovery associated with surgery.

Japan Facial Injectables Market Trends:

The facial injectables market in Japan is experiencing robust growth due to several key drivers. Firstly, the rising regional aging population is a significant factor. As individuals age, they seek non-invasive solutions to combat signs of aging, such as wrinkles and fine lines. Consequently, this demographic shift fuels the demand for facial injectables. Moreover, the increasing influence of social media and the constant pursuit of youthful aesthetics drive the market further. As people increasingly showcase their appearances online, the pressure to maintain a youthful look encourages them to turn to injectable treatments. Additionally, technological advancements in the field of cosmetic dermatology play a pivotal role. With continuous innovation, facial injectables have become safer, more efficient, and less painful, thereby attracting a larger consumer base. Furthermore, the expanding disposable income and growing awareness about aesthetic procedures among consumers boost market growth. This financial capacity enables more individuals to afford these treatments and view them as viable options for enhancing their appearance. In conclusion, the facial injectables market in Japan is expected to be driven by an aging population, social media influence, technological advancements, and increasing disposable income.
